Struggles and Challenges Faced by Healthcare IT in 2020

In this article, we will take a look at the top 4 struggles and challenges in 2020.

  1. Cybersecurity – It was recorded that in the year 2017 the US healthcare sector was exposed to over 350 data breaches. These technology breaches mean that sensitive patient data is always open to risk. The healthcare industry is vulnerable to cyber-attacks and it is a major concern for software vendors and healthcare provides to ensure the protection of patient data that is shared and transferred. The blockchain technology and HIPAA Compliance are some ways healthcare organizations can encrypt patient information and data against hackers.
  2. Reducing Healthcare Costs and Enhancing Patient Care – Due to a shift in government policies and an increase in population healthcare costs are on a rise in the US. To provide improved care to patient’s clinicians should upgrade their technology which will also make them competitive in the healthcare sector. What physicians can do is to look for EHR software solutions with the features that they are going to use for their practice workflows. Software with extra features that are not being used daily will cost the healthcare provider a higher license fee. If you want to lower or eliminate costs further there is always an option to try out free and open-source EMR software solutions.
  3. Big Data – With more healthcare data being generated it is scattered across several parties involved including, patients, providers, and payers. Not all information is transferred properly and it is a challenge to get accurate insights from the data. To harness the power of big data healthcare organizations need to rely on data-driven decision making. Analytics features should be used to get valuable insights to support decision making. If healthcare providers want to reduce administrative costs and improve the patient experience they can use a HITRUST –certified third-party provider to handle all invoicing and payments.
  4. Implementing Strategies to Enhance Overall Patient Experience and Satisfaction Levels – The healthcare’s other biggest challenge is to understand the importance of consumer experience and find ways to make outcomes convenient and streamlined. Medical practices in the US have embraced digital methods like patient portals and self-check-in kiosks to improve the patient experience. Patient experience can be enhanced by using telehealth EHR software solutions to diagnose and treat patients from the comfort of their homes. The telehealth module also helps to reduce costs for the healthcare provider such as patient care and equipment. The patient portal software is effective for patients to easily and quickly check lab results and requests and prescription refills.
  5. Preparing for a Crisis SituationOne of the biggest challenges for the healthcare sector was facing the COVID-19 pandemic which struck the world and changed how healthcare was seen. More time and resources should be invested to tackle the outbreak of new diseases so timely action can be taken. COVID-19 collapsed the best healthcare systems of the world because they were unprepared to handle the contiguous spread of the virus. Healthcare systems are using AI technologies and preparing their EHR software systems to screen patients. We have seen a shift in healthcare providers using telehealth EHR software solutions to treat and diagnose patients remotely, this has helped to contain the spread of the virus and reduced the burden in hospital facilities.

Features of Otolaryngology (ENT) EHR Software

To have a good understanding of how the software works, it is advisable to learn about the different features and functionalities of the software. Before choosing an Otolaryngology (ENT) EHR software, we should check if the software has the following key features:

Template Notes – Otolaryngology EHR software should offer customizable templates for SOAP note-taking.

ICD/CPT Codes – To ensures accurate claims, easier billing, and overall faster processing  ENT EHR Software should provide unique and updated ICD-10 codes for the medical practice

Workflow Management  ENT EHR software should be able to manage, document and maintain all the ENT related workflows and provide Clinical Decision Support

Equipment Integration  ENT Electronic Medical Records Software Software (EMR) should be integrated with devices and equipment that helps in diagnosis, assessment, and treatment (e.g. auriscopes, laryngoscopes, etc.)

Lab Interface – Otolaryngology Software should have a built-in lab interface for automatic lab result availability

Real-time Dashboard Otolaryngology (ENT) EMR software must feature a real-time dashboard that will help physicians to clearly view patient charts, profiles, billing processes, scheduling, etc.

Allergy & Medication Management – ENT software with secure messaging allows data sharing between a patient’s immunologist and otolaryngologist. This way, ENT specialists can keep track of patient allergies and prescribe medication that won’t result in a reaction.

Sleep Studies – ENT Software should be able to assist in tracking, and assessing data for sleep apnea, snoring or other otolaryngology-related sleep disorders.

Make sure the software you’re going to purchase is certified. For ENT Software, the certification you should be looking out for is by the ONC-Authorized Testing and Certification Body (“ONC-ATCB”). They are responsible for making sure your vendor meets Meaningful Use objectives and is HIPAA compliant. Many ENT Software vendors offer a lot of features but providers mostly find them redundant or perceive them as a marketing gimmick. Some of these features are actually very helpful as they are advertised, but what you should be concerned with is whether they are relevant to your particular practice or not. You really need to look at your financial workflow. It is highly imperative that the software you choose is compatible with that of the rest of the practice and with the existing EMR Software if you are opting for a stand-alone option.
